Abstract

PURPOSE: To prevent overunnning and surging by disposing a control valve on the inlet side of a compressor and controlling its open/close in response to the rotational speed of an engine, the intake pressure, and the opening degree of a throttle valve.
CONSTITUTION: A control circuit is provided, where a rotational speed sensor 10, an intake pressure sensor 11 and opening degree sensor 12 are respectively connected to an input side of an arithmetic circuit 13, while the primary W tertiary output circuits 15, 17, 19 are respectively connected to a solenoid 8a of a control valve 8 through an amplifier 20. And the control valve 8 is so arranged as to move toward a closing side through each of signals of the output circuits 15, 17, 19. Thereby, as a relation among a rotational speed, an intake pressure and an opening degree of a throttle valve 7 is detected by the arithmetic circuit 13, while a signal is transmitted to either of the output circuits 15, 17, 19 according to the existent conditons so as to actuate the control valve 8 toward the closing side, the intake air volume of a compressor 3 may be decreased, and overrunning and surging may be securely prevented.
